Excerpt from Epilepsy and Other Chronic Convulsive Diseases: Their Causes, Symptoms, and TreatmentThe object of this work is to consider the clinical history of the chronic convulsive diseases of the latter class; which depend on such conditions of the nerve centres as elude detection by the methods of ex amination at present at our disposal. In considering these diseases it will, however, be necessary to refer to many facts relating to the organic diseases of the brain.
